| Abstract Objectives: to explore the anti-heart failure effects and polyphenols of Fu Fang Huang Jing Oral Liquor Methods: 66 male SD rats are employed as subjects. Rats with heart failure caused by ADR-induced cardiotoxicity are treated as models. (20 mg/kg of ADR is given to the rats intermittently within 16 days. ADR 1mg/kg is injected ip at day 2, day 4; 2mg/kg at day 6, day 8; 3mg/kg at day 10, day 12; 4mg/kg at day 14, day 16) The 66 rats are randomly divided into 6 groups (each containing 11 rats), namely, 3 Control group, ADR Group, ADR&Fu Fang Huang Jing Oral Liquor respectively with great dosage (6 ml), medium dosage (4m1) and small dosage (2 ml), and ADR& Tian Bao Ning as a positive Control Group. LVMIBW, a -MHC, and f3 -MHC are measured. Meanwhile, observations and evaluations are made on the super-micro structural changes in myocardiac cell via electromicrography. Results: When the accumulative ADR dosage amounts to 20 mg/kg, a serious heart failure occurs in those rats treated with ADR. Shifts from a -MHC to f3 -MHC occur in ADR Group which is shown in the decrease of a -MHC (Vs Control Group p <0.01) and the increase in f3 -MHC (Vs Control Group p <0.01).
